The ASU Decision Theater is a state of the art facility enabling leading edge research to occur within a highly visual and interactive setting. Needing a space that would be the public face of its pioneering movement in research, ASU turned to RNL to design the facility. The resulting design creates a dynamic working environment for creative research, learning, and information exchange.
The space highlights technology while respecting ASU’s desire to incorporate sustainable design. The design integrated as many “sustainable” options that the fast-track schedule and existing building conditions allow for. The design also optimizes shared spaces to help reduce costs and allow for efficient programming. The theater design supports an immersive environment. Theater design features include a 270-degree video screen with seating for up to 20 people. The video screen will show 3-dimensional computer models animated by the 4th dimension of time. Researchers at ASU will develop the computer models to illustrate complex multivariate problems and to allow the audience to interact with the data in real time to explore alternative scenarios. This interactive visualization and modeling allows the audience to view holistic results that show how all variables come into play. The Decision Theater is a key element of the entire ASU Decision Center for the New Arizona project.
